Your Guide to Choosing the Best King Size Bed Frame
Buying a new king size bed frame is a big decision. A king bed offers lots of space for sleeping comfortably. This guide helps you pick the perfect frame for your bedroom.
Key Features to Look For
When you shop, look closely at these important parts. These features make your bed better and last longer.
- Support System: Good frames need strong support for your mattress. Look for center support legs. These stop the middle of your mattress from sagging.
- Headboard and Footboard: These parts add style. Make sure they attach securely to the side rails. A sturdy connection means less squeaking later.
- Clearance Height: Check how high the frame sits off the floor. More space underneath means you can store boxes or baskets there.
- Noise Level: Read reviews about noise. Frames that use strong bolts instead of just simple hooks usually stay quiet.
Important Materials Matter
The material of your frame decides how strong it is and how it looks. You have a few main choices.
Wood Frames
Hardwoods like oak or maple are very strong. They look beautiful and last a long time. Softer woods like pine are cheaper but might dent easily. Always check the thickness of the wood panels.
Metal Frames
Metal frames are often the strongest and most affordable. Steel is better than aluminum for heavy-duty support. Look for powder-coated finishes to prevent rust.
Upholstered Frames
These frames have fabric or faux leather wrapped around them. They look soft and stylish. Make sure the inner structure uses strong wood or metal beams, not just cardboard.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Not all king frames are made the same. Small details greatly affect the quality.
Quality Boosters:
- Weight Capacity: A high weight capacity means the frame handles movement and heavy mattresses well. Aim for a frame rated for at least 700 pounds.
- Assembly Hardware: Frames using heavy-duty screws and metal brackets are higher quality. Plastic parts wear out quickly.
- Slats: If the frame uses slats (the wooden strips your mattress rests on), they should be close together—no more than 3 inches apart. This supports foam mattresses better.
Quality Reducers:
- Flimsy Center Rails: If the center support beam feels thin or has only one weak leg, the frame will likely sag over time.
- Particleboard Edges: Cheap frames sometimes use particleboard covered in veneer. This material chips easily when moved or assembled.
User Experience and Use Cases
Think about how you will actually use your king size bed.
For Heavy Sleepers or Couples:
You need maximum stability. Choose a metal frame or a solid hardwood platform. Platform beds, which do not need a box spring, often offer more stable support.
For Small Spaces:
If your room is tight, consider a storage bed. These frames have built-in drawers underneath. This saves you the cost and space of buying a separate dresser.
For Style Focus:
If you want a beautiful focal point, look at upholstered or sleigh bed designs. Just remember to check the internal support structure, even if the outside looks amazing.
10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About King Size Bed Frames
Q: What is the standard size of a king mattress?
A: A standard king mattress measures 76 inches wide and 80 inches long. Always check that the frame dimensions match this size exactly.
Q: Do I need a box spring with every king frame?
A: No. Platform beds are designed to hold the mattress directly on slats or a solid base. Check the manufacturer’s instructions to see if a box spring is required or recommended.
Q: How hard is it to assemble a king frame?
A: Assembly difficulty varies. Metal frames with few pieces are usually fast. Large wooden frames with headboards take longer, often requiring two people.
Q: Will a king frame fit through my doorway?
A: Yes, sometimes this is a problem. If you live on an upper floor or have narrow hallways, look for frames that break down into smaller, manageable pieces.
Q: What is the main difference between a standard frame and a platform frame?
A: A standard frame usually requires a box spring. A platform frame has built-in slats and supports the mattress directly, often eliminating the need for a box spring.
Q: How much clearance should the frame have for storage?
A: A clearance of 12 to 15 inches is ideal for storing standard under-bed storage bins easily.
Q: How do I stop my new frame from squeaking?
A: Squeaks usually happen when parts rub together. Tighten all bolts securely. Sometimes, applying a small piece of felt or rubber padding between metal joints stops the noise.
Q: Are king frames much heavier than queen frames?
A: Yes, king frames use more material for the wider span. This makes them significantly heavier and sometimes harder to move once assembled.
Q: Should I buy a frame with side rails or just a headboard/footboard?
A: You must have side rails. The rails connect the headboard and footboard and hold the mattress support system (slats or foundation) in place.
Q: How long should a good quality king frame last?
A: A well-made frame using solid wood or thick steel should easily last 10 to 15 years, often longer if you move it carefully.
